Siemens Real Estate (SRE) is responsible for the professional management of Siemens’ real estate portfolio worldwide. This includes the acquisition and setup of new commercial/industrial real estate, renovations, disposition of locations, and servicing customers with a broad set of service offerings.

In the United States, Siemens Real Estate manages approximately 6 million square feet of space at around 215 locations. To effectively manage this large real estate portfolio, it has been divided into five Regional Asset Management Areas (RAMs). Each RAM has an operational leader and a commercial property manager (CPM), who works with a finance counterpart. This position is for the CPM who will financially support the RAM leader and reports directly to the Head of Finance Asset Management.

This person will be responsible for commercial execution within the RAM as directed by the Head of Finance, focusing on the operational business (lease in and lease out) and ensuring the commercial correctness of the related financial statements.
